Game Recap: Baseball |

Warriors Downed by Bisons on the Road

SEARCY, Ark. - The Hendrix College baseball team lost 11-7 at NCAA Division II foe Harding University Tuesday afternoon.

The Bisons (16-21) scored five runs off of five hits and an error in the top of the first. Center fielder Ben Brauss led the inning off with a solo home run over the right field fence.

The Warriors (14-18) recorded a run in the top of the second when sophomore shortstop Tanner Cooper singled and was knocked in by junior designated Colin Brown with a double.

Hendrix tied the game at 5-5 in the top of the third. Sophomore third baseman Jorge Leon led off with a double then stole third. Junior center Drew Judson hit an infield single and junior right fielder Matthew Lillard was hit by a pitch to load the bases. With two outs, senior left fielder Wyatt Hogan drove in Leon and Judson with a base hit to center and Brown doubled in Lillard. Sophomore second baseman Dylan Bowers followed with a base hit, plating Hogan to tie the game.

Harding took the lead for good with a pair of runs in the fourth and second baseman Brooks Pitaniello hit a two-run double in the fifth to put the hosts up 9-5. Right fielder Chase Taylor hit a two-run homer in the sixth to make the game 11-5.

The Warriors picked up two runs in the ninth on six walks, including bases-loaded passings issued to Hogan and Brown.

Bisons reliever Logan McCall (2-2) earned the win by allowing three hits, a walk and a strikeout in 4.1 innings. Matt Sherry picked up the save by getting the final out in the ninth. Hendrix freshman Hayden Sea (1-2) took the loss.

Hendrix Notes
- Brown went 3-for-4 with a pair of doubles and three RBI.
- Hogan drove in three runs and scored one.
- Bowers had a RBI single and was hit by a pitch.
- Leon extended his hitting streak to 15 games with a double, scored twice and stole a base.
- Judson hit a single and scored twice.
- Sophomore first baseman Josh Walker also hit a double

Harding Notes
- Taylor knocked in three runs.
- Pitaniello was 2-for-3 with two RBI and a double.
- Brauss was 2-for-5 with the solo home run, two runs scored and two RBI.
